I have gone through all 3 pages and no mention of Internet Explorer browser.
I tried periscope for first time this morning for #WestEndLive which is held in Trafalger Square this weekend. I find a periscope live link but don't get any audio or visual.
It says 'For video, please use Chrome,Safari or Firefox' .
So I am assuming it is not compatible with IE. Any ideas or do I just download one of those three browsers to use it ?
Yes, download Chrome and/or Firefox for Windows.
Safari is for the Mac people.

On an iPad to get the link, swipe to the right to bring the Periscoper's information up.
You'll see Share. Tap it. You'll then see Twitter, Followers, Facebook, scroll the list to the left
and you'll find Copy Link. Tap it and you have the link to post to IORR.
